Frequently Asked Questions

What is a Powder Valve and how does it help in powder handling?

A Powder Valve controls the flow of powdered materials using dry gases to reduce friction and prevent blockages. It ensures smooth flow by avoiding mechanical shear and can be customized for different scales, from small batches to large-scale production.
Diaphragm Valves are ideal for industries requiring high purity fluids. They feature a diaphragm that isolates the valve mechanism from the fluid, reducing contamination risk. They are easy to maintain and offer reliable performance in controlling corrosive or sensitive fluids.
A Ball Segment Valve uses an elliptical design to ensure better wear resistance, making it ideal for abrasive materials. A Segment Ball Valve typically has a V-shaped flow path, allowing for precise flow control in industries like chemicals, paper, and textiles.
Rotary Valves are used to control the flow of powdered materials, providing accurate metering and gas-locking capabilities. They are crucial in industries like food, pharmaceuticals, and chemicals for maintaining flow consistency and preventing material leaks.
Aseptic Transfer ensures materials are transferred between systems without compromising sterility. It is essential in pharmaceutical, biotechnology, and food production to prevent microbial contamination during the transfer of sensitive products.
